Jay leads asset management at Liminal Energy. He has nearly 20 years of experience operating, optimizing, and managing power generation and energy storage assets across merchant and contracted markets.
Previously, Jay was part of the Energy Storage Investment Fund at UBS Asset Management, where he oversaw asset management for a build-own-operate portfolio of ~1.5 GWh of stand-alone energy storage projects. Prior to UBS, he was Senior Director of Asset Management at National Grid Renewables, and earlier served as Senior Analyst, Power Generation Asset Strategy at Pacific Gas and Electric, supporting a ~7.5 GW renewable, thermal, and nuclear fleet. Jay began his career at Eastern Generation, where over 11 years he advanced from performance engineer to Director of Performance for a ~5 GW portfolio of NYISO and PJM generating assets.
Jay holds an MBA from Columbia Business School and a BS in Mechanical Engineering from the University of Minnesota.
